Minimum Requirements for the Role:


  • Education: Medical Degree (MBBS or equivalent).
  • Professional Registration: Current GMC Registration with an active Licence to Practise.
  • Membership: Membership of the Royal College of General Practitioners or equivalent.

Desirable Requirements for the Role:


  • Legal Qualification: Masters degree in Medical Law, LLB, or postgraduate diploma in law, or membership of the Bar (practising or nonpractising).

Who are MDDUS?


MDDUS is a mutual defence organisation founded by and for healthcare professionals, with an expert staff of doctors, dentists, lawyers and risk advisers who are leaders in the medico-legal and dento-legal fields.
